A Randomized Phase III Study of Comparison Between Simultaneous Integrated Boost (SIB) Intensity-modulated Radiation Therapy (IMRT) Versus Routine IMRT/VMAT in LD-SCLC

简要总结

Thoracic radiotherapy concurrent with chemotherapy stands for the standard regime for limited staged small cell lung cancer. Involved node radiation(INF) replaced elective node irradiation(ENI) as the more popular since several trails compared the two regimes. simultaneous integrated boost IMRT becomes mature with advancing in IMRT and VMAT. The investigator hypothesis that SIB-IMRT can confine the dose for organs at risk to reduce the toxicities compared with routine IMRT in limited disease small-cell lung cancer.

详细描述

All patients recruited divided into two arms:SIB-IMRT or routine IMRT,in the routine arm,the prescription dose was 60Gy/2Gy/30f,and in the SIB arm ,60Gy was given to the field of the tumor and metastatic lymph nodes,50Gy was given to CR lesion and high-risk prevention. The physical advantages of SIB-IMRT are to reduce the radiation dose of organs that are at risk in the lungs, esophagus, and heart ensuring the adequate dose for tumor area at the same time. The investigators are carrying out this trial to compare the efficacy, safety, side effects, and type of failure of the two radiotherapy techniques, which will provide a new choice and reliable basis for the future dose-segmentation study of limited-stage small-cell lung cancer.

入选标准

  • 18-70 years old,KPS≥80
  • pathological small cell lung cancer
  • staged as limited disease SCLC(contralateral hilar invasion not included)
  • receive radiotherapy concurrent or sequential with chemotherapy,if induction chemotherapy,got PR or SD
  • no other tumors
  • No serious medical diseases and dysfunction of major organs
  • understand this study,able to complete the treatment,accept the following up and sign the informed consent
  • Contraception in women of childbearing age.

排除标准

  • other malignant tumor(historically or simultaneously)curable non-melanoma skin cancer and cervical carcinoma in situ not included
  • Uncontrolled heart disease or myocardial infarction within 6 months
  • History of mental illness
  • Pregnancy or Lactation
  • uncontrolled diabetes、hypertension
